Several factors can render a waiver unenforceable in New York. If the waiver is vague, misleading, or does not adequately inform the participant of the risks, it may be challenged in court. Additionally, if the waiver attempts to absolve a party from gross negligence or illegal activities, it likely won't hold up. A hold harmless agreement is a type of contract that protects one party from liability for injuries or damages caused during hunting activities on leased land. When you include a New York Waiver and Release From Liability For Adult for Hunting Land, it serves to reinforce the hold harmless agreement by clearly outlining the responsibilities of each party. This agreement can provide peace of mind for both landowners and hunters, ensuring that everyone understands their rights and obligations.
